Petey Possum's Hangout Grand Opening Reading/Signing!

I'd like to announce that Lizzie Fox-Top and Cousin Ann's Stories for Children are now available, signed, at the brand-new children's bookstore Petey Possum's Hangout in Oxford, PA!

I was honored and delighted to be invited to do a celebratory reading and signing at their Grand Opening last Friday, June 3.  And let me tell you, what a wonderful store.  It is owned and run by the most charming family, who have stocked it with a great range of picture books, middle grade fiction, and even some fun knick-knacks and toys for summer! I was particularly impressed with their selection of modern, creative, and beautiful picture books and inclusion of not only English, but Spanish picture books as well (Oxford has a high Hispanic population). I hope I can go visit this bookstore again soon! Pictures will be posted when I get them.
